Job description

Overview

Element has an opportunity for a Lab Technician to join our rapidly expanding Connected Technologies business at our state-of-the-art laboratory in Surrey Hills, Guildford.

As a member of our EMC Testing team, you will perform a variety of testing assignments to ensure cutting edge consumer electrical devices meet specific radio testing standards and are safe for manufactures to bring to market.

Please note this a 6 month contract with a view to going permanent.

Responsibilities
  • Prepare material specimens for testing
  • Perform tests as directed by customer specifications
  • Operate under the supervision of a more senior test technician and/or a Department Manager
  • Gather and record test data
  • Construct and maintain various test fixtures and other laboratory equipment
Skills / Qualifications

Key Skills

  • Working knowledge of laboratory safety
  • HS diploma or GED certificate preferred. College or vocational school coursework welcomed
  • 0-2 years’ experience in a testing related field
  • Basic understanding of testing concepts
  • Possess computer skills.
  • Ability to apply concepts of basic algebra and geometry a plus

Company Overview

Element is one of the fastest growing testing, inspection and certification businesses in the world. Globally we have more than 9,000 brilliant minds operating from 270 sites across 30 countries. Together we share an ambitious purpose to ‘Make tomorrow safer than today’.

When failure in use is not an option, we help customers make certain that their products, materials, processes and services are safe, compliant and fit for purpose. From early R&D, through complex regulatory approvals and into production, our global laboratory network of scientists, engineers, and technologists support customers to achieve assurance over product quality, sustainable outcomes, and market access.
